Roosters or Cockerels are male chickens that will not produce eggs. Adding roosters or cockerels to your flock can help protect the hens from predators, add order and harmony to the flock, and create happier hens. They crow, help find foraged food for the hens, provide fertilization to the eggs, and can also be a source of meat. Roosters or cockerels can sometimes become aggressively protective of the flock or add stress to the flock by over-mating, and a recommended rooster-to-hen ratio is from 1:10 to 1:12. It’s important to check your local ordinances to be sure you can keep a rooster legally.
